Responsibilities
- Patient Interaction:
- Engage with patients in a welcoming and professional manner, addressing inquiries and providing assistance regarding their medical conditions, treatment plans, and medications.
- Explain prescribed medications, including dosage instructions and potential adverse reactions.
- Offer guidance on lifestyle modifications, preventive healthcare measures, and follow-up care.
- Address patient questions and concerns to ensure clear understanding of their health status and treatment options.
- Clinical Responsibilities:
- Support clinical operations and patient care.
- Conduct preliminary evaluations to triage patients and determine the urgency of their medical needs.
- Perform basic clinical procedures such as taking vital signs, obtaining medical histories, phlebotomy, and assisting with minor medical procedures.
- Document patient information accurately, maintaining electronic health records (EHRs) in compliance with privacy regulations.
- Medication Administration (NH & ME only):
- Administer medications under the supervision of licensed healthcare providers, adhering to state regulations.
- Ensure accurate medication preparation and administration techniques.
- Understand medication dosages, routes of administration, and potential side effects.

Requirements
- Education: High school diploma or GED required.
- Certification or Experience: Medical Assistant certification with at least one (1) year of experience or two (2) years of experience working as a Medical Assistant.
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ification: American Heart Association or American Red Cross BLS certification (no online-only classes accepted).
